Overview

debugZ80 is a command-line Z80 debugger for Linux/Mac/BSD systems, designed with a user interface similar to MS-DOS DEBUG.EXE but specifically for Z80/ZX Spectrum assembly.

This tool serves as a companion to QtSpecem. For successful compilation, the debugZ80 directory must be at the same root level as the QtSpecem source code.

debugZ80 is a real-time console mode debugger. While still in alpha stage, it provides a functional demonstration of its capabilities. The code will undergo further improvements and restructuring in future releases.

Tested on:

  • macOS Catalina and Sequoia
  • Debian 10 and Debian 13

Key Features

  • Breakpoint management
  • ZX BASIC program listing
  • Trace/running functionality (handled by debugZ80, not the emulator)

Note: The current implementation processes trace and running logic within debugZ80 itself, which results in slower performance compared to emulator-side processing.

Compilation Instructions

Linux/GCC:

cp Makefile.linux Makefile
make

macOS/Clang:

cp Makefile.MacOS Makefile
make

Usage

Launch debugZ80 using:

./debugz80

Important: debugZ80 must be launched after QtSpecem. The files z80tab.txt and zx_labels.txt must be present in the current directory.

Command Reference

Command Description
T [XXXX] Trace (step by step, including interrupt routines)
P [XXXX] Proceed (step over calls, without showing interrupt routines)
E Execute until return from subroutine
G [XXXX] Go (execute from PC or specified address)
Q Quit
U [XXXX] Disassemble
D [XXXX] Memory dump (hexadecimal)
R Show Z80 registers
R YY XXXX Load 16-bit registers
R Y XX Load 8-bit registers
L List ZX BASIC program
L sysvars List system variables
K XXXX XX Poke address with byte
? Display help
ENTER Repeat last command

Parameters:

  • XXXX: Four hexadecimal digits (address)
  • XX: Two hexadecimal digits (byte value)
  • YY: Z80 16-bit registers (AF, BC, DE, HL, IX, IY, SP, PC)
  • Y: Z80 8-bit registers (A, B, C, D, E, H, L)

Future Development Plans

  • Code refactoring and creation of proper subroutines
  • Potential adoption of the =XXXX syntax from DEBUG.EXE
  • Moving breakpoints/proceed/move functionality to the emulation side to improve performance
  • Integration of external files into the binary
